Commit message (Collapse) | Author | Age | Files | Lines | |
---|---|---|---|---|---|
* | Refactor position display | Matthias Vogelgesang | 2015-07-20 | 1 | -74/+48 |
| | | | | | Use single function to determine position and value. Also we now avoid string allocation and use a static string for the printing. | ||||
* | Fix #72: avoid race condition | Matthias Vogelgesang | 2015-07-20 | 1 | -34/+18 |
| | | | | | | | The advance_buffers variable introduced in 954bcbc was not properly locked thus leading to race conditions in the UI update thread and the actual grab thread. With this change, we always grab into a single buffer that is updated whenever the GUI is ready. This avoids latencies but might cause noticeable tearing. | ||||
* | grab: allow setting the exposure time | Matthias Vogelgesang | 2015-06-12 | 1 | -0/+4 |
| | |||||
* | Changed uca-camera-control property handling | Timo Dritschler | 2015-05-19 | 1 | -2/+5 |
| | | | | GUI now correctly understands that construction only properties can not be modified | ||||
* | Fix async benchmarks | Matthias Vogelgesang | 2015-04-24 | 1 | -1/+1 |
| | |||||
* | Call async where async is expected | Matthias Vogelgesang | 2015-04-23 | 1 | -2/+2 |
| | |||||
* | Explicitly disable async mode | Matthias Vogelgesang | 2015-04-22 | 1 | -0/+2 |
| | |||||
* | Benchmark more mode combinations | Matthias Vogelgesang | 2015-04-22 | 1 | -40/+82 |
| | |||||
* | Changed GUI to do hard frame skipping if frames are accumulated faster than ↵ | Timo Dritschler | 2015-04-13 | 1 | -8/+56 |
| | | | | the GUI can display them | ||||
* | Fix UI loading logic one more time ... | Matthias Vogelgesang | 2014-12-04 | 1 | -4/+4 |
| | |||||
* | Reset error variable | Matthias Vogelgesang | 2014-12-04 | 1 | -0/+1 |
| | |||||
* | If glade file cannot be load, try locally | Matthias Vogelgesang | 2014-12-04 | 1 | -1/+6 |
| | |||||
* | Make benchmark output parse friendly | Matthias Vogelgesang | 2014-12-01 | 1 | -13/+12 |
| | |||||
* | benchmark: print message if camera not found | Matthias Vogelgesang | 2014-12-01 | 1 | -5/+2 |
| | |||||
* | Fixed a crash in camera gui when loading of a camera plugin fails | Timo Dritschler | 2014-08-13 | 1 | -1/+6 |
| | |||||
* | Avoid annoying g_type_init deprecation warnings | Matthias Vogelgesang | 2014-07-30 | 3 | -0/+7 |
| | |||||
* | Fixed segfault when editing string properties in GUI | Timo Dritschler | 2014-06-06 | 1 | -1/+1 |
| | |||||
* | Fixed zoom | Maria | 2014-04-16 | 1 | -3/+10 |
| | |||||
* | Fix one more leak | Matthias Vogelgesang | 2014-04-07 | 1 | -0/+1 |
| | |||||
* | Fix some minor memory leaks | Matthias Vogelgesang | 2014-04-07 | 1 | -0/+2 |
| | |||||
* | Fix #28: Add buffered recording to base class | Matthias Vogelgesang | 2014-02-14 | 2 | -0/+3 |
| | | | | | | | This change adds new properties ::buffered and ::num-buffers to the base class. If ::buffered is TRUE, uca_camera_start_recording will spawn a new thread which will call the camera-specific grab. Any call to uca_camera_grab will return the next item from the ring buffer. | ||||
* | Use read-write ring buffer | Matthias Vogelgesang | 2014-02-14 | 2 | -51/+49 |
| | |||||
* | Fix ROI-rectangle | Maria | 2014-01-08 | 1 | -0/+11 |
| | |||||
* | Draw ROI-rectangle | Maria | 2014-01-08 | 2 | -29/+93 |
| | |||||
* | Replace zoom combo box with toolbar buttons | Matthias Vogelgesang | 2013-12-13 | 2 | -79/+110 |
| | |||||
* | Fix another leak and simplify code | Matthias Vogelgesang | 2013-12-13 | 1 | -126/+129 |
| | |||||
* | Fix memory leak | Matthias Vogelgesang | 2013-12-13 | 1 | -0/+3 |
| | |||||
* | Fix statistics of ROI | Maria | 2013-12-12 | 1 | -4/+19 |
| | |||||
* | Add region of interest. | Maria | 2013-12-12 | 2 | -66/+343 |
| | |||||
* | Make ring buffer public | Matthias Vogelgesang | 2013-12-10 | 7 | -158/+42 |
| | |||||
* | Package binary programs in a 'tools' package. | Mihael Koep | 2013-11-06 | 2 | -3/+6 |
| | | | | | | Conflicts: bin/gui/CMakeLists.txt bin/tools/CMakeLists.txt | ||||
* | Add more statistics | Maria | 2013-11-06 | 2 | -40/+166 |
| | |||||
* | Fix uninitialized variables | Matthias Vogelgesang | 2013-11-05 | 2 | -3/+3 |
| | |||||
* | Do not trigger in live preview | Matthias Vogelgesang | 2013-10-31 | 1 | -1/+0 |
| | | | | | | This was added for the UFO camera but is technically not correct as we require the trigger mode to be set to AUTO anyway. The pco.4000 will not return a frame if it is triggered in AUTO mode. | ||||
* | Fix Glade path | Matthias Vogelgesang | 2013-10-29 | 1 | -1/+1 |
| | |||||
* | Use ConfigurePaths to get installation paths | Matthias Vogelgesang | 2013-10-29 | 3 | -5/+8 |
| | | | | | | The advantage is twofold: 1) we have a clear separation between setting up the paths and actually using them, 2) the interface is very likely as configure scripts and makes integration into build system a bit easier. | ||||
* | Cleanup CMakeLists.txt | Matthias Vogelgesang | 2013-10-29 | 3 | -29/+25 |
| | |||||
* | Remove floating point exception. | Maria | 2013-10-21 | 1 | -4/+5 |
| | |||||
* | Added jet. | Maria | 2013-10-21 | 2 | -183/+280 |
| | |||||
* | Do not query button for each pixel | Matthias Vogelgesang | 2013-09-23 | 1 | -33/+30 |
| | |||||
* | Merge branch 'hiwi-changes' of https://github.com/MariaMatveeva/libuca into mm | Matthias Vogelgesang | 2013-09-20 | 2 | -34/+174 |
|\ | | | | | | | | | Conflicts: bin/gui/control.glade | ||||
| * | Fixed faster zoom. | Maria | 2013-09-19 | 1 | -1/+3 |
| | | |||||
| * | Added ROI. | Maria | 2013-09-19 | 2 | -33/+109 |
| | | |||||
| * | Added Logarithmus. | Maria | 2013-08-16 | 2 | -243/+444 |
| | | |||||
* | | Remove close button on download dialog | Matthias Vogelgesang | 2013-09-17 | 2 | -193/+314 |
|/ | |||||
* | Do not try to trigger in preview mode | Matthias Vogelgesang | 2013-08-16 | 1 | -1/+0 |
| | | | | This fixes #222 for pco.4000. | ||||
* | Fix SIGFPE | Matthias Vogelgesang | 2013-07-26 | 1 | -1/+2 |
| | |||||
* | Show frames in chronological order | Matthias Vogelgesang | 2013-07-26 | 1 | -0/+9 |
| | |||||
* | Do not restrict number of acuqisitions | Matthias Vogelgesang | 2013-07-26 | 2 | -3/+4 |
| | |||||
* | Fix preview when changing zoom | Matthias Vogelgesang | 2013-07-25 | 1 | -0/+3 |
| |